Feminized
Lemon Vuitton blends bright lemon aromatics with a focused, uplifting high. It suits growers who want consistent feminized genetics and solid resin production. Indoor flowering wraps in 8 to 9 weeks with yields around 450 to 550 g/m2. Outdoors this strain performs well in warm, dry finishes and delivers large, resinous buds.

Lemon Vuitton Strain Information and Characteristics
-
Strain TypeStrain Type:
Lemon Vuitton is a sativa-dominant hybrid with pronounced citrus notes. The profile favors daytime use and creative tasks.
-
THC ContentTHC Content:
Lemon Vuitton tests high in THC, averaging 22 to 26 percent. Expect a potent, long-lasting head high that suits experienced users.
-
CBD ContentCBD Content:
CBD remains low at around 0.2 to 0.8 percent. Low CBD shifts its appeal toward mood and symptom relief driven by THC.
-
Grow DifficultyGrow Difficulty:
Growing Lemon Vuitton sits at intermediate difficulty. You should manage stretch and train branches for even light distribution.
-
Flowering TimeFlowering Time:
Flowering takes 8 to 9 weeks indoors. Outdoor plants finish by mid-October in temperate zones.
-
Expected YieldExpected Yield:
Expect medium to high yields of 450 to 550 grams per square metre indoors. Outdoor plants often deliver 400 to 700 grams per plant in full sun.
-
Plant HeightPlant Height:
Indoors plants reach 80 to 140 centimetres under moderate canopy control. Outdoors they can hit 180 centimetres with full sunlight.
-
Growing EnvironmentGrowing Environment:
Lemon Vuitton performs well both indoors and outdoors. You will find it adapts to tents, greenhouses, and backyard plots.
-
Expected EffectsExpected Effects:
Effects begin with an energetic lift and clear focus. The high eases into light relaxation without heavy sedation.
-
Genetic LineageGenetic Lineage:
Genetics trace to Lemon Skunk x OG Kush for citrus top notes and stable resin. Breeders selected for balanced growth and reliable yields.
-
Seed TypeSeed Type:
Seeds are feminized to produce consistent female crops. Growers seeking uniform phenotypes and resin production prefer this type.
-
Preferred ClimatePreferred Climate:
Best climate is temperate to Mediterranean with warm days and dry finishes. In cooler Canadian regions start outdoor after the last frost or use a greenhouse.

Q: How should I train Lemon Vuitton in veg?
A: Start low-stress training early and perform one or two main toppings to create an even canopy.

Q: What light schedule works best?
A: Use 18/6 in veg and switch to 12/12 for bloom with full-spectrum LED or HPS for dense flowers.

Q: How aggressive should I feed during bloom?
A: Increase bloom nutrients moderately and watch leaf colour; flush excess salts when runoff rises above 1.8 EC.

Q: Any pest issues to watch for?
A: Spider mites and powdery mildew appear under stress; keep humidity in check and inspect weekly.

Q: When should I harvest for peak flavour?
A: Harvest when trichomes show mostly cloudy with some amber for a balance of lift and light relaxation.
